Understanding the Sacral Chakra

Among the seven main chakras, the sacral chakra is particularly significant for its influence over our creativity, emotions, and sexuality. In this post, we'll explore the sacral chakra’s location, functions, signs of imbalance, and how to restore its balance.

what is the sacral chakra?

The sacral chakra, known as Svadhisthana in Sanskrit, is the second chakra in the chakra system. It is symbolized by a six-petaled lotus and is often associated with the color orange. This vibrant hue reflects its vibrant energy and connection to creativity and pleasure.

location of the sacral chakra

The sacral chakra is located in the lower abdomen, about two inches below the navel. This position is significant for its proximity to the reproductive organs, emphasizing its role in governing sexuality and creativity.

what does the sacral chakra govern?

The sacral chakra is primarily responsible for:

  • Creativity: It fuels artistic expression and innovative thinking, encouraging us to explore new ideas and perspectives.

  • Sexuality: This chakra influences our sexual expression and intimacy, helping us form healthy relationships.

  • Pleasure: Svadhisthana allows us to fully enjoy life's pleasures, whether through food, art, or relationships.

  • Emotion: It governs our capacity to feel and express emotions, helping us connect with ourselves and others on a deeper level.

how to tell if the sacral chakra is blocked

An imbalanced sacral chakra can manifest as emotional instability, lack of creativity, sexual dysfunction, and even physical symptoms like back pain or urinary issues. You might also experience:

  • Feelings of guilt or shame around pleasure or sexuality

  • Difficulty forming emotional connections

  • Creative blocks or lack of motivation

  • Overindulgence in food, alcohol, or other pleasures

how to balance the sacral chakra

Balancing the sacral chakra involves practices that nurture your emotional and creative self. Here are a few methods to restore harmony:

  • Meditation and Visualization

    Engage in guided meditation focusing on the sacral chakra. Visualize a warm, glowing orange light in the lower abdomen, spreading warmth and energy throughout your body.

  • Nutrition

    Foods that support the sacral chakra include orange-colored fruits and vegetables like oranges, carrots, and sweet potatoes, as well as seeds and nuts, which enhance creativity, pleasure, and emotional balance.

  • Yoga Poses

    Certain yoga poses can stimulate the sacral chakra, such as the hip-opening poses like the pigeon pose, butterfly pose, and goddess pose.

  • Creative Expression

    Indulge in creative activities like painting, writing, dancing, or any form of art that allows you to express yourself freely.

  • Aromatherapy and Crystals

  • Healthy Lifestyle Choices

    Ensure you maintain a balanced diet, stay hydrated, and engage in regular physical activity. These can help keep energy flowing smoothly through all chakras.

  • Colors:

    The sacral chakra is most commonly associated with the color orange, symbolizing joy, warmth, and enthusiasm. Wearing orange clothing or incorporating orange items in your environment can enhance the sacral chakra's energy.

The sacral chakra is a powerful energy center that influences our capacity for joy, creativity, and healthy relationships. By understanding its role and learning how to keep it balanced, we can unlock a more fulfilling and harmonious life.
